Mostly everyone predicted this team would be better than last year. So far, so good. I use the word "good" lightly though.
It never was said much, but for four years Darrin Horn recruited talent, rather than basketball players. A lot of these guys dominated high school on talent alone and weren't very smart players. R.J. Slawson, bless his heart, isn't a good basketball player, but he has a lot of talent. He like Eric Smith and Damien Leonard, doesn't get it. For all intents and purposes, this team is still a Darrin Horn team. Michael Carrera and Mindaugas Kacinas, while not flashy, immediately separated themselves because they make effort plays. They make basketball plays. Brian Richardson gets more burn now because he's advanced as a basketball player. Collectively though this team would be better as a pickup squad. Frank Martin would not have recruited or gone after most of the players on this team and it shows.

Martin is where Spurrier was in his first couple years. Too many current players who don't fit the system, not good basketball players or don't care enough to give maximum effort. The nice thing about basketball is all it takes is one recruiting class to fix it. 3 major recruits can start day one and make your team competitive. I think Martin knew things were bad, but figured with a year of his coaching and getting in new players and out the old, he'd turn it around. I think he can turn it around and don't think he is the type to run from a challenge.
